How Zifpidox CV 200mg/125mg Tablet works:
Zifpidox CV, a 200mg/125mg tablet, unites Cefpodoxime Proxetil, an antibiotic, with Clavulanic Acid, a beta-lactamase inhibitor. Cefpodoxime Proxetil's mechanism involves disrupting bacterial cell wall synthesis, crucial for bacterial viability. Clavulanic Acid counteracts bacterial resistance, thereby boosting Cefpodoxime Proxetil's effectiveness.
SAFETY ADVICE
AlcoholC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
The safety of alcohol consumption alongside Zifpidox CV 200mg/125mg Tablet is undetermined. Seek medical advice before combining them.
PregnancySA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The use of Zifpidox CV 200mg/125mg tablets during pregnancy is typically deemed safe. Preclinical trials in animals revealed minimal or no harm to fetuses; nevertheless, data from human studies are scarce.
Breast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ED
The medication Zifpidox CV 200mg/125mg tablets is considered safe for breastfeeding mothers. Research in humans indicates negligible transfer of the drug into breast milk, posing no apparent risk to the infant.
DrivingUNSAFE
Taking Zifpidox CV 200mg/125mg tablets might lead to adverse effects, potentially impairing your driving ability. These side effects can include allergic reactions, dizziness, or seizures, rendering you unsafe to operate a vehicle.
KidneyCAUTION
Patients with severe kidney impairment should exercise caution when using Zifpidox CV 200mg/125mg tablets. Dosage modification may be necessary; physician consultation is advised.
LiverC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R
Insufficient data exists regarding the use of Zifpidox CV 200mg/125mg Tablet in individuals with hepatic impairment. Physician consultation is recommended.
What if you forget to take Zifpidox CV 200mg/125mg Tablet :
Should you forget a Zifpidox CV 200mg/125mg Tablet dose, ingest it immediately.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ed dose and resume your usual reg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
